Mastering The Art Of Whiteboard Animation: A Step-by-Step Guide

Whiteboard animation is a powerful tool for conveying complex ideas in a simple and engaging way. It involves creating illustrations on a white background while an artist narrates the content being drawn. Whiteboard animation can be used for educational purposes, marketing campaigns, and more. Step 1: Plan Your Content
The first step in creating a whiteboard animation is to determine the content you want to present. Start by outlining your key message and breaking it down into smaller, bite-sized chunks. This will help you create a storyboard that organizes your ideas in a logical sequence. Think about the visual metaphors and imagery that will help convey your message effectively.

Step 2: Script Writing
Once you have your storyboard in place, it’s time to write a script that will accompany your animation. Your script should be engaging and conversational, guiding the viewer through the visuals on the screen. Keep your sentences short and concise, and make sure to include pauses where the animations will occur. Remember that the script should complement the visuals rather than overshadow them.

Step 3: Choose the Right Tools
There are several software programs available that can help you create whiteboard animations. Some popular options include VideoScribe, Doodly, and Explaindio. These tools offer a variety of features such as customizable characters, backgrounds, and animations. Choose a software that suits your needs and budget, and familiarize yourself with its functions before starting your project.

Step 4: Create Your Illustrations
Now it’s time to bring your storyboard to life by creating the illustrations for your whiteboard animation. Start by sketching out your characters, objects, and backgrounds on paper or digitally. Once you have your sketches finalized, you can start digitizing them using your chosen software. Pay attention to details such as line thickness, shading, and color to ensure a polished final product.

Step 5: Record Your Voiceover
A crucial element of whiteboard animation is the voiceover that accompanies the visuals. Record your script using a clear and engaging tone, making sure to match the pacing with the animations on the screen. You can use your own voice or hire a professional voice actor to bring your script to life. Make sure to edit the voiceover for any mistakes or inconsistencies before proceeding to the next step.

Step 6: Animation and Synchronization
This is where the magic happens. Start animating your illustrations according to the pacing of the voiceover. Most software programs offer features that allow you to add movement, transitions, and effects to your drawings. Pay attention to the synchronization between the visuals and the voiceover, ensuring that each element complements the other seamlessly. Preview your animation as you go along to make any necessary adjustments.

Step 7: Add Music and Sound Effects
Enhance the impact of your whiteboard animation by adding background music and sound effects. Choose music that fits the tone and message of your content, and make sure it doesn’t overpower the voiceover. Sound effects can be used to emphasize key points or add a playful element to your animation. Experiment with different options until you find the perfect combination that enhances the overall viewing experience.

Step 8: Final Touches and Export
Once you are satisfied with your whiteboard animation, it’s time to make any final tweaks and adjustments. Check for any errors or inconsistencies in the visuals, voiceover, and sound elements. Once everything is polished and ready to go, export your animation in the desired format (e.g., MP4, AVI) and resolution.
